Muy Chhour

Waitematā Local Board Candidate

I’ve been part of our city’s business community for most of my life, serving customers at the family dairy and later growing to 11 Asian supermarkets across Auckland. We arrived in NZ in 1980 as refugees from Cambodia.

I’ve seen many changes and I know we can make it easier to get around – for all modes of transport. I’ve also seen changes in safety, with security guards helping businesses manage shoplifting and abusive behaviour. Let's make Waitemata a connected, vibrant place where businesses thrive and people feel safe and welcomed.

As previous Chairperson of K’Road Business Association for 5 years, I understand business precincts well. I’ll challenge wasteful spending, push for evidence-based projects, and advocate for better Asian representation. My long-standing commitment to Auckland and hard-working business experience, I bring a balanced, common-sense approach to make our city safer and more liveable for all.
